在C++中的可执行文件中嵌入声音

embedding sound in executable in C++

本文关键字:声音 C++ 可执行文件      更新时间:2023-10-16

如何在可执行文件中存储声音?让我们假设我有函数x来播放C:\sounds中的声音,我如何将sound.wav存储在可执行文件中?我是否必须逐字节读取它,并在某个变量中硬编码它,然后创建文件并在用户执行我的文件时播放它?

我建议将.wav的内容硬编码在某个变量中,然后使用带有"SND_MEMORY"选项的"sndPlaySound"播放其内容,如Microsoft提供的示例所示:http://support.microsoft.com/kb/133064